RESUMO

The lack of knowledge in the biomedical literature regarding the validity of qualitative studies might be related to the lower number of qualitative studies that have been published. The criticisms range from a lack of theoretical depth to the superficial discussions of empirical findings. The aim of this study was to explore the bibliometric entities and the trends in the structure of qualitative research in the biomedical literature. A bibliometric analysis and mapping of the biomedical literature were used. The number of studies selected was 1,725. The heath themes with the most publications included Health Management (12%) and Women's Health (9.8%), while the authors of the studies had academic affiliation in 76 different countries. The sample sizes were between 11 and 20 participants (27.13%) and the Grounded Theory framework (9.04%) stood out. The improved structuring of a qualitative research extends the effective communication between health providers and researchers, and support in the management of clinical situations.

RESUMO

Qualitative Health research procedures that are not always applied, mainly in the analysis phase. Our objective is to present a systematized technique of step-by-step procedures for qualitative content analysis in the health field: Clinical-Qualitative Content Analysis. Our proposal consider that the qualitative research applied to the field of health, can acquire a perspective analogous to clinical practice and aims to interpret meanings expressed in reports through individual interviews or statements. This analysis takes part of the Clinical-Qualitative Method. The literature review was realized through: a book chapter, eight original articles and three methodological articles. The Clinical-qualitative Content Analysis technique comprises seven steps: 1) Editing material for analysis; 2) Floating reading; 3) Construction of the units of analysis; 4) Construction of codes of meaning; 5) General refining of the codes and the Construction of categories; 6) Discussion; 7) Validity. The clinical-qualitative analysis presupposes and involves a critical reflection on the processes carried out at each step. This reflection is an extremely rich process, if carried out collectively and in dialogue with other researchers with some proficiency in qualitative methods.

RESUMO

BACKGROUND: Systemic lupus erythematosus (SLE) is a multisystem autoimmune disease that often leads to situations of harm to the mother-fetus binomial. Given the potential for complications and morbidities in these pregnant women, it is essential that a multidisciplinary team be involved in pregnancy planning, as well as monitoring the course of the pregnancy and the postpartum period. Owing to the imminent risks of disease worsening along with consequent disabilities, these women may experience psychological and psychosocial impacts conflicting with the psychological demands of pregnancy. OBJECTIVE: To understand the meanings attributed to pregnancy by women with SLE. DESIGN: A qualitative design with face-to-face interview following a semi-structured script of open-ended questions. SETTING: A specialized outpatient clinic where during prenatal care, women with stable disease undergo scheduled appointments. PARTICIPANTS: The sample was intentionally composed of women visiting a specialized outpatient clinic from July 2017 to July 2018. The participants (N = 26) were interviewed in depth, with no refusal. Thematic analysis according to the 7 steps of qualitative analysis was conducted using NVivo 11. FINDINGS: Four categories were identified: (1) unplanned pregnancy and nonuse of contraception, (2) feeling healthy despite a doctor's warning of the disease worsening because of pregnancy, (3) joy coupled with fear of the future and pregnancy, and (4) self-perception and straight perception. CONCLUSIONS: The experiences of pregnant women with SLE are permeated by ambiguous feelings. These women feel healthy because they can bear a child despite the chronic disease diagnosis and, at the same time, experience fear and insecurity owing to the imminent possibility of disease-related disabilities and limitations. They especially wish to experience motherhood, and they strive for safety and support. IMPLICATIONS FOR PRACTICE: Health teams must be structured to welcome and advise these women in planning relationships and pregnancy, as well as choosing the best contraceptive methods and making optimal reproductive decisions. The development of strategies to deal with changes in the perinatal period may be helpful, as these women are willing to take care of themselves.

RESUMO

No decorrer das últimas décadas, as concepções a respeito das deficiências físicas e intelectuais foram se modificando, trazendo implicações para o ambiente educacional. Quando a deficiência passa a ser entendida como uma diferença, transfere para a escola a responsabilidade de incluir as crianças portadoras de deficiência na sala de aula, ocasionando novas exigências nas práticas educacionais. Assim, ao mesmo tempo em que surgem políticas a favor da inclusão escolar, constata-se a prevalência de uma abordagem biomédica nesse processo, procurando superar a nova demanda da educação através de terapêuticas clínicas. O presente estudo visa discutir as Práticas de Inclusão Escolar através do conceito de Aprendizagem Significativa desenvolvido por Carl Rogers que, ao compreendê-la como um processo que pressupõe o envolvimento de toda a pessoa, em seus aspectos sensórios e cognitivos pode se tornar uma resposta a proposta de inclusão educacional, distanciando-a de práticas estáticas e medicalizantes.(AU)


Over the last few decades, the conceptions about physical and mental disabilities have been changed, bringing some impacts to the educational environment. When the deficiency starts to be understood as a difference, it becomes part of the school´s responsibility to include those disabled children in the classroom, bringing forth new requirements to the educational practices. Therefore, at the same time in which policies in favor of School Inclusion come up, the prevalence of a Biomedical approach is noted in this process, trying to overcome the new demand of education through clinical therapeutics. This study aims to discuss School Inclusion Practices through the concept of Significant Learning developed by Carl Rogers, in which understanding it as a process that presupposes an involvement of the whole person, in their sensitive and cognitive aspects, may become an answer to the proposal of educational inclusion, moving it away from static and medicalized practices.(AU)

RESUMO

RESUMO Com o objetivo de compreender a vivência de médicos no atendimento a pacientes psicossomáticos, foi realizada uma pesquisa qualitativa e fenomenológica com quatro profissionais da medicina. A compreensão das entrevistas mostra que as condutas perfazem um percurso iniciado por um diagnóstico, seguido de uma mobilização pessoal que os conduz a tentativas de reorganizar a relação médico-paciente e a utilizar algumas terapêuticas, bem como demonstram seu despreparo na abordagem do tema. Esse percurso é compreendido de acordo com o modelo biomédico que rege as concepções e práticas apreendidas desde a graduação. No entanto, essa formação gera dificuldades no manejo de aspectos psicológicos, e não apenas dos referidos como elementos psicogênicos do adoecimento, típicos das compreensões psicossomáticas. Evidencia-se uma aprendizagem médica em que se dá mais atenção à doença do que ao ser que adoece.


ABSTRACT With the objective to understand the medical experience in attending psychosomatic patients, a qualitative and phenomenological research was carried on with four doctors. The comprehension of their reports shows that their conduct makes a course beginning at the diagnostic, followed by a personal mobilization which leads them to reorganize their relations with the patients and the offered therapeutics, as also how they reveal their lack of qualification to approach this subject. This course is understood in accordance with the biomedical model referred as the regent of their conceptions and practices, since medical undergraduate education. However, this formation brings them difficulties to manage the psychological aspects, not only the psychogenic ones related to the sickness, typical from psychosomatics comprehensions. It is evidenced a medical learning in which it is given more attention to illness than to human experience.

RESUMO

Resumo O lúpus eritematoso sistêmico é uma doença autoimune, que provoca diversas repercussões psicológicas que têm sido estudadas por meio de pesquisas qualitativas. Essas são consideradas relevantes, uma vez que reveladoras da amplitude vivenciada pelos pacientes. Face a essa relevância, este artigo buscou mapear a produção qualitativa na temática, oriunda de estudos de vivências de pacientes adultos de ambos os gêneros e que tivessem usado como instrumento a entrevista semiestruturada e/ou a observação de campo, além do critério de amostragem por saturação na definição do número de participantes de cada estudo. O levantamento foi feito nas bases de dados Pubmed, Lilacs, Psycinfo e Cochrane em busca de produções em língua inglesa e portuguesa publicadas entre janeiro de 2005 e junho de 2012. Os 19 artigos revisados que se ocuparam com pacientes em fase aguda da doença revelaram temas categorizados em oito tópicos que contemplaram o processo vivenciado nas diversas etapas, desde o desencadeamento da doença, passando pelo conhecimento do diagnóstico pela e compreensão das manifestações da doença, até o tratamento medicamentoso e os cuidados gerais, a evolução e o prognóstico. Apontam também a difícil compreensão pelos pacientes do que consiste a chamada fase de remissão, bem como nos revela que se trata de uma fase clínica pouco explorada pelos estudos psicológicos.


Abstract Systemic lupus erythematosus is an autoimmune disease that causes many psychological repercussions that have been studied through qualitative research. These are considered relevant, since they reveal the amplitude experienced by patients. Given this importance, this study aims to map the qualitative production in this theme, derived from studies of experiences of adult patients of both genders and that had used as a tool a semi-structured interview and/or field observations, and had made use of a sampling by a saturation criterion to determine the number of participants in each study. The survey was conducted in Pubmed, Lilacs, Psycinfo e Cochrane databases, searching productions in English and Portuguese idioms published between January 2005 and June 2012. The 19 revised papers that have dealt with patients in the acute phase of the disease showed themes that were categorized into eight topics that contemplated the experienced process at various stages, from the onset of the disease, extending through the knowledge of the diagnosis and the understanding of the manifestations of the disease, drug treatment and general care, evolution and prognosis. The collected papers also point to the difficulty of understanding, of the patients, on what consists the remission phase, revealing also that this is a clinical stage underexplored by psychological studies.

RESUMO

BACKGROUND: As a result of the growth of the obese population, the number of obese women of fertile age has increased in the last few years. Obesity in pregnancy is related to greater levels of anxiety, depression and physical harm. However, pregnancy is an opportune moment for the intervention of health care professionals to address obesity. The objective of this study was to describe how obese pregnant women emotionally experience success in adequate weight control. METHODS AND FINDINGS: Using a qualitative design that seeks to understand content in the field of health, the sample of subjects was deliberated, with thirteen obese pregnant women selected to participate in an individual interview. Data was analysed by inductive content analysis and includes complete transcription of the interviews, re-readings using suspended attention, categorization in discussion topics and the qualitative and inductive analysis of the content. The analysis revealed four categories, three of which show the trajectory of body care that obese women experience during pregnancy: 1) The obese pregnant woman starts to think about her body;2) The challenge of the diet for the obese pregnant woman; 3) The relation of the obese pregnant woman with the team of antenatal professionals. The fourth category reveals the origin of the motivation for the change: 4) The potentializing factors for change: the motivation of the obese woman while pregnant. CONCLUSIONS: During pregnancy, obese women are more in touch with themselves and with their emotional conflicts. Through the transformations of their bodies, women can start a more refined self-care process and experience of the body-mind unit. The fear for their own and their baby's life, due to the risks posed by obesity, appears to be a great potentializing factor for change. The relationship with the professionals of the health care team plays an important role in the motivational support of the obese pregnant woman.

RESUMO

Com o objetivo de conhecer a vivência de médicos no atendimento de pacientes por eles considerados psicossomáticos, foi realizada uma pesquisa qualitativa de perspectiva fenomenológica em que quatro profissionais foram entrevistados. Como resultado, os médicos não referiram formação teórico-prática sobre o tema, mas apontaram para um conhecimento construído a partir de suas experiências clínicas, em função de como entendem: a formação do sintoma; a caracterização destes pacientes e as doenças consideradas psicossomáticas e o tratamento vislumbrado. Estes médicos refletiram o mesmo mosaico conceitual encontrado entre os estudos científicos de psicossomática os quais revelam a temática atravessada pelo raciocínio determinista do modelo biomédico. Conclui-se que novos modelos são necessários tanto no campo da medicina como da psicossomática


With the aim of knowing physicians' experience in the assistance of patients considered by them as psychosomatic, a qualitative and phenomenological research was done with four doctors. As a result, the doctors didn't report any theoretical-practical formation on the theme, but pointed to a built knowledge based upon their clinical experience, as they understand: the formation of the symptom; the characterization of these patients and the disorders considered psychosomatic and their due treatment. These doctors reflected the same conceptual mosaic found among scientific studies on psychosomatics, which reveal such thematic crossed by the biomedical model's deterministic thinking. It is concluded that new models are as necessary in the field of medicine as in that of psychosomatics

RESUMO

A distinguishing characteristic of the biomedical model is its compartmentalized view of man. This way of seeing human beings has its origin in Greek thought; it was stated by Descartes and to this day it still considers humans as beings composed of distinct entities combined into a certain form. Because of this observation, one began to believe that the focus of a health treatment could be exclusively on the affected area of the body, without the need to pay attention to patient's subjectivity. By seeing pain as a merely sensory response, this model was not capable of encompassing chronic pain, since the latter is a complex process that can occur independently of tissue damage. As of the second half of the twentieth century, when it became impossible to deny the relationship between psyche and soma, the current understanding of chronic pain emerges: that of chronic pain as an individual experience, the result of a sum of physical, psychological, and social factors that, for this reason, cannot be approached separately from the individual who expresses pain. This understanding has allowed a significant improvement in perspective, emphasizing the characteristic of pain as an individual experience. However, the understanding of chronic pain as a sum of factors corresponds to the current way of seeing the process of falling ill, for its conception holds a Cartesian duality and the positivist premise of a single reality. For phenomenology, on the other hand, the individual in his/her unity is more than a simple sum of parts. Phenomenology sees a human being as an intending entity, in which body, mind, and the world are intertwined and constitute each other mutually, thus establishing the human being's integral functioning. Therefore, a real understanding of the chronic pain process would only be possible from a phenomenological point of view at the experience lived by the individual who expresses and communicates pain.

RESUMO

As revistas vendidas nas bancas têm se tornado textos de autoajuda e o estudo de suas matérias possibilita compreender como seus discursos são construídos, como se tornam repertórios utilizados para dar sentido à vida. No caso das revistas que versam sobre a esfera da saúde, que prescrevem receitas de tratamento, prevenção e até estilos de vida saudáveis, os estudos permitem compreender os significados dos discursos sobre corpo e saúde. Em algumas matérias, por vezes o destaque dado ao físico se faz acompanhar da inserção de aspectos mentais. Tal fato originou o presente estudo que tem por objetivo clarificar como esta conexão mente e corpo é conceituada e prescrita nessas páginas. Seis matérias de uma revista brasileira de saúde, publicadas entre agosto de 2005 e fevereiro de 2006, foram analisadas quanto ao conteúdo dos textos e ao destaque gráfico e textual. Considerou-se significativo o formato em que esta mídia opera, pois associado às categorias temáticas: autodiagnóstico, o lugar das emoções, as prescrições e a causalidade reforça estilos de vida saudáveis. Para tanto o leitor deve aprender a se autodiagnosticar e controlar suas emoções, consideradas contrapostas ao físico. As matérias delineiam um campo de saúde em que a cisão mente corpo se adensa e se prolonga, instaurando a medicalização da sociedade.


Magazines sold on newsstands have become self-help texts, and the study of the topics covered makes it possible to understand how the discourses are constructed, how they become repositories used to give meaning to life. In the case of magazines that deal with the sphere of health, prescribing methods of treatment, prevention and even healthy lifestyles, the studies allow us to understand the meanings of discourses about body and health. In some articles, the emphasis that sometimes highlights the physical aspect is accompanied by the inclusion of mental aspects. This fact gave rise to this study, which seeks to clarify how this mind-body connection is conceptualized and prescribed in these pages. Six articles of a Brazilian health magazine published between August 2005 and February 2006 were analyzed regarding the content of the texts as well as graphic and textual features. The way this media format operates was considered significant, and when associated with the themes: self-diagnosis, the place of emotion, the prescriptions and causality reinforce healthy lifestyles. Readers must learn to self-diagnose and control their emotions, considered to be juxtaposed to the physical emotions. The articles outline a field of health in which the mind-body split deepens and extends, establishing the medicalization of society.

RESUMO

O processo de tornar-se psicoterapeuta, segundo os princípios da AbordagemCentrada na Pessoa (ACP), não é algo que ocorra com a aprendizagemda graduação, demanda muito mais prática do que a oferecida durante estecurso; é nas clínicas escola que o estudante começa a trilhar seu caminho.O presente trabalho teve como objetivo compreender como se dava o processode tornar-se psicoterapeuta de alunos do último ano de um curso depsicologia, em uma universidade privada do estado de São Paulo, Brasil,descrevendo parte de sua experiência e seus significados, reconhecendo ossentimentos vivenciados ao longo do processo. O material de estudo foi oregistro escrito do sentido de cada uma das sessões realizadas, nomeadopor Versões de Sentido (VS). Os textos das VS foram analisados em acordoaos princípios da metodologia fenomenológica. Observou-se que o momentovivido por esses estudantes compreendia quatro fases distintas: angústia,compreensão, retrocesso e separação, sendo cada uma delas repleta deespecificidades, e foi fomentado o questionamento de se estas seriam “fasesde um psicoterapeuta iniciante” ou “fases com um cliente iniciante”.

RESUMO

A presente pesquisa teve como objetivo analisar o comportamento e verbalizacao de pessoas que sofreram queimadura, durante a fase de internacao hospitalar. Foram sujeitos doze adultos, quatro homens, quatro mulheres e quatro criancas, todos portadores de queimadura que exigiram, no minimo, sete dias de hospitalizacao. Foram feitas observacoes do comportamento na fase de internacao e entrevistas com o sujeito e seus familiares. As observacoes foram feitas diariamente por um periodo de cinco semanas, com a duracao de trinta minutos cada uma. As entrevistas com os sujeitos tambem foram feitas diariamente. As familias foram entrevistadas uma vez por semana. Os resultados indicaram que os sujeitos passaram por fases distintas durante a internacao, assim como sua familia. A reacao positiva e negativa durante a internacao se mostrou o fator mais importante no tempo de recuperacao para todos os sujeitos.
